The Littoral Combat Ship (LCS) is a fast, agile, mission-focused platform designed to operate in near-shore settings. The LCS is capable of supporting maritime security, sea control, and deterrence. Moreover, the Littoral Combat Ship (LCS) is a class of Small Surface Combatants armed with capabilities focused on defeating global challenges in the littorals. In addition, LCS is designed to provide joint force access in the littorals. Ships in this class can operate independently or in high-threat environments as part of a networked battle force that includes larger, multi-mission surface combatants.

I did foundation machining on the Independence LCS’s for 4.5 years. Drive trains, engines, gear boxes, thrusters, sea ram, gun mounts….etc. etc. The aluminum is so unstable that when using a surface mounted milling machine it can barely operate without vibration. It came as no surprise to me when cracks started becoming a problem after being used in the open seas. Engineers did not like or want to hear of the consistent machining issues and challenges. The LCS was an ill-conceived idea for a Surface Combatant from the beginning. We have sunk in over $100Billion when construction and current accumulation of Operation & Maintenance investment is considered. That amount of budget would have built us a fleet of very capable multi-warfare frigates in any design. The LCS has become the Case Study in how NOT to build anything. Down-select to a single design never happened, and both were built in disparate locations (different congressional districts in Mississippi and Michigan). Supporting two separate hulls that did not even have engines in the propulsion system in common made them very expensive to train operators and technicians on, and maintain with two separate supply trains. Then when propulsion problems surfaced . . . the solution for one class was NOT the solution for the other class that had a similar problem. The LCS was never able to defend itself well against an attack. For this reason it is not a good vessel for an Independent Steaming mission, and the fleet is so small today that almost everyone has to do this at some point. The LCS was made for Littoral Operations (near the beach) and the fleet needs a Blue Water combat platforms. The ASW package never worked because you had these two volcano-like waterjets pointed right at the very sensitive acoustic sensor under water….(nuts). Repurposing of LCS is happening with operations in the 4th Fleet AOR supporting drug interdiction which they seem to do fine. In addition, the Mine Counter Measures modules will be used on LCS-2 Independence Class.
